GOVERNMENT OF ANDHRA PRADESH
Department for Women, Children, Disabled & Senior Citizens – Public Services – Providing reservation in promotions to the Differently Abled employees - Orders – Issued.
DEPTT. FOR WOMEN, CHILDREN, DISABLED & SENIOR CITIZENS(DW)
G.O.Ms.No.42 Dated:19-10-2011.

ORDER:-
Orders have been issued in the G.O. 1st read above, duly providing trifurcation of the 3% reservation for each of the categories of disabled as mentioned therein.
2.
Government, while taking into consideration the representations received for providing
reservation in promotion in favour of disabled employees and the orders issued
by Government of India vide O.M.No:36035/B.09-Estt.(SC.I), dated 20.11.1985,
and as a measure of encouragement, hereby order implementation of 3% reservation
in promotions to the disabled employees as follows:-
(i)
Reservation in promotion in favour of disabled employees is applicable to all
services of State Government where the cadre strength is more than five;
(ii) The
existing 100-point roster already prescribed under Rule 22 of the Andhra
Pradesh State and Subordinate Service Rules by the State Government shall be
followed in case of promotions also i.e., 6th, 31st &
56th;
(iii)
Reservation in promotion in favour of disabled employees shall be applicable to
those candidates who are fully qualified and eligible to hold the post as per
existing Rules and Guidelines;
(iv)
Reservation shall be implemented in favour of disabled employees in promotions
to all the categories of posts in all State Government services except those
exempted or may be exempted or as may be modified in pursuance of orders issued
in the reference 6th read above.
(b)
Departments who wish to seek exemptions may do so within (90) days from the
date of issue of these orders during which period the Rule of Reservation shall
not apply to such departments for the posts identified by them for exemption.
The orders issued by the Committee thereafter shall be final and further action
taken accordingly.
(vi)
While preparing the panels of eligible candidates for promotion, the names of
eligible disabled employees from the feeder category have to be shown against
the roster points earmarked for them irrespective of their seniority position
in the feeder category. However, if a disabled employee gets higher place in
the eligible candidates list by virtue of their seniority in the feeder category,
he/she need not be adjusted in a lower position, which is earmarked for a
disabled employee as per the roster system. Such roster point has to be filled up
by moving up a disabled employee who is below in the seniority list in the
feeder category. Filling up the roster points shall continue until the required
percentage of disabled candidates is obtained. Once the required percentage is
obtained by taking into account the candidate who are found in the list of the
candidates fit for promotion on account of their seniority in the feeder
category and those who are moved up to fill up the required roster point,
further adjustment of disabled employees against the roster points has to be
stopped. Unutilized roster points after the required disabled employee’s percentage
is met shall lapse.
(vii) If
required number of disabled employees is not available in the feeder category,
the vacancies earmarked for disabled employees according to the roster will be
carried forward as per orders issued from time to time as in case of Rule of
reservation in promotion for SC/ST persons.
